Woman killed in Letcher County house fire

LETCHER COUNTY, Ky. (WKYT) - An investigation is underway into a fire that killed an eastern Kentucky woman.

The fire broke out late Friday afternoon in the Thornton community of Letcher County.

Firefighters say when they arrived, the home was engulfed in flames.

Firefighters say 73-year-old Virginia Lowe was still inside at the time. A family member says he tried to rescue her, but Lowe had already collapsed inside the home by the time he was able to open the door.

Emergency crews took Lowe to the hospital, but she later died.

Firefighters say the fire started in the front of the house, but so far, they haven't been able to figure out what caused it.

Family members say Lowe owned the home, and lived there with her son and granddaughter.
